Differences between nuclear licensing engineer and atomic process engineer duties and responsibilities

Nuclear licensing engineer example responsibilities.

  • Manage the implementation of technology for better communicating and displaying radiological data used during emergency response.
  • Review NRC regulatory actions defining courses of action and policies to meet customer needs.
  • Arrange NRC entrance and exit meetings, as well as coordinated the day-to-day support of NRC inspections.
  • Generate radiological technology initiatives for new tools and new technologies to improve the process of overhaul.
  • Supervise and support the electrical engineering on-call/on-site coverage of outage relate refueling equipment services.
